Ingredients:
Beef tallow*, calendula flower, chamomile flower and marshmallow root infused organic jojoba oil, olive-derived squalane, jojoba esters, frankincense resin oil
*We source our tallow exclusively from suet from our own herd or trusted partner farms who raise their animals with care on pasture.
How to Use
Tallow balms work best when applied to slightly damp skin. For extra moisture, layer the Face Balm over your usual moisturizer or use it as the final step in your nighttime or daytime routine.

Storage
All products should be stored at room temperature and kept away from direct sunlight or extreme heat. Whipped Tallow Balm should not be exposed to high temperatures. Variations in temperature may cause separation or slight changes in texture, however these do not affect product quality.
